Simple and Cozy Chicken Skillet Dinner

A heartwarming chicken skillet dinner with tender chicken, vibrant vegetables, and savory herbs, perfect for weeknight meals or gatherings.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 lbs chicken thighs, bone-in, skin-on (or boneless, skinless)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 cup on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ups mixed vegetables (bell peppers, broccoli, carrots)
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1 cup chicken broth (or vegetable broth for a vegetarian version)
  • Fresh parsley, for garnish

Instructions

  1.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at. Season the chicken thighs with salt, pepper, thyme, and rosemary. Sear skin-side down for 5-7 minutes, then flip and cook for another 5 minutes. Remove and set aside.
  2. Lower the heat and sauté onions and garlic in the same skillet for 2-3 minutes until soft. Add mixed vegetables and sauté for 5 minutes.
  3. Return chicken to the skillet, pour broth over it, cover, and simmer for 20-25 minutes until chicken is cooked through.

Notes

Leftovers can be stored in the fridge for up to 3 days. For meal prep, this dish holds up well and can be made in larger batches.
